The updated system should provide extensive monitoring functions, automate maintenance processes, and offer solid support for various devices and software. Features such as instant notifications, integrated patch management, and tailored reports are crucial. Additionally, the tool should offer extensive compatibility with other systems and applications currently in use, like professional service automation (PSA) tools or ticketing systems.<\/p>\n<p>For IT teams, <a href=\"https:\/\/syncromsp.com\/blog\/switching-rmm\/\">switching RMM<\/a> solutions and navigating its complexities can be simplified by focusing on tools that streamline operations and improve client satisfaction. Begin by assessing your current RMM capabilities and identifying gaps that the new solution could fill. Define clear, attainable targets for the switch and draft a schedule that minimizes interference with your daily tasks. It\u2019s crucial to clearly outline the transition strategy to all involved parties, including your workforce and your customers, to synchronize expectations and prevent misunderstandings. Also, assess the scalability of the new system to support your company\u2019s growth. Customize training workshops to cater to the specific roles within your team, ensuring that individuals from technical support to executives grasp how to fully utilize the new system&#8217;s capabilities. Implement interactive training modules, such as scenario-driven drills, to help employees understand the tool&#8217;s application in actual scenarios. Direct, hands-on training will cement this understanding and boost confidence within your team. Arrange additional training or review sessions periodically to reinforce essential concepts.<\/p>\n<h2>Data Migration Challenges and Solutions<\/h2>\n<p>Transferring data to a new RMM system can present obstacles like data loss or compatibility issues. Carefully plan this phase to protect your data. Start by performing an exhaustive review of your existing data to pinpoint which data needs transferring and what should be archived or eliminated. It might be advantageous to operate concurrent systems during the switch to maintain data accuracy and lessen the risk of data loss.<\/p>\n<p>Furthermore, select a transition period that minimally impacts your business operations. Start with a pilot program that includes a controlled group of end users. This group should represent a variety of use cases to ensure the tool performs well across different scenarios. This approach allows you to gather feedback and make necessary adjustments, ensuring the system is fully operational and efficient before a complete rollout. Document the findings from the pilot phase, including identified issues and their resolutions, to serve as a reference during the broader deployment.<\/p>\n<h2>Ensuring Continuous Improvement and Support<\/h2>\n<p><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ignright size-medium wp-image-14424\" src=\"http:\/\/flevy.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/01\/blog_rmm2-300x300.jpg\" alt=\"\" width=\"300\" height=\"300\" srcset=\"https:\/\/flevy.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/01\/blog_rmm2-300x300.jpg 300w, https:\/\/flevy.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/01\/blog_rmm2-150x150.jpg 150w, https:\/\/flevy.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/01\/blog_rmm2.jpg 410w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px\" \/>After transitioning to the new RMM tool, the work isn&#8217;t over. Maintain regular training sessions and establish a feedback mechanism with your team to identify any issues or potential enhancements. This feedback loop can also help you understand which features are being underutilized and why, allowing you to address any gaps in training or system usability.<\/p>\n<p>Ensure that your RMM provider delivers outstanding ongoing assistance to address any issues that arise quickly.
